Transaction 4459376ddc94132aa385de59e340d352821919121688b6d6267c616d0716f985
1 Input
2 Outputs
- 4459376ddc94132aa385de59e340d352821919121688b6d6267c616d0716f985:0
- 4459376ddc94132aa385de59e340d352821919121688b6d6267c616d0716f985:1
value 588
address 33DQU4AtJKjRQrdod7jnzyrcWYfppLtQrz
value 887033
address 1EgqfC8ZwQmUptXBKKrrmn3yjSVZSaGhG4